Top 5 Racing Games Performance in Venezuela - Q1 2023

An overview of the performance of the top 5 racing games on a unified platform in Venezuela during the first quarter of 2023, based on data from Sensor Tower.

Top 5 Racing Games Performance in Venezuela - Q1 2023

The first quarter of 2023 saw notable trends in the performance of the top 5 racing games on a unified platform in Venezuela. Here’s a breakdown of their weekly downloads, revenue, and active user metrics, as reported by Sensor Tower.

CSR 2 - Realistic Drag Racing experienced fluctuations in its weekly downloads, ranging from a high of 854 in late January to a low of 266 in mid-March. The game's weekly revenue peaked at $145 in mid-January but then saw a significant decline, ending the quarter with just $22 in the final week. Active users started at 3K in late December and decreased slightly to around 2.3K by the end of March.

Mario Kart Tour maintained a strong presence with weekly downloads fluctuating between 7.8K and 14.7K, peaking in early January. Revenue remained relatively stable, averaging around $30 to $50 per week. Active users showed a consistent trend, starting at 41.2K in late December and ending slightly higher at 42.6K by the end of March.

Need for Speed No Limits saw its weekly downloads peak at 23.7K in early January before gradually declining to 8.9K by the end of March. Revenue was modest, with notable peaks of $39 in mid-March. Active users started strong at 101.7K in late December but saw a decline to around 68.4K by the end of March.

Pocket Champs PVP Racing Games showed varying weekly downloads, peaking at 5.8K in early January and ending at 4.5K in late March. Revenue was minimal, with a notable peak of $91 in late December. Active users saw a rise from 6.7K in late December to 8.4K by the end of March.

Need for Speed™ Most Wanted had negligible downloads and revenue throughout the quarter, with occasional peaks in revenue, such as $17 in late December. Active user data was not significant enough to report.
